Royal Challengers BangaloreLucknow Supergiants match was completely opposite to the general trend IPL 2023, Most or all matches so far have been high-scoring affairs, with even totals in excess of 200 no longer safe. Between sixes and fours, half-centuries and batting milestones came a match where batsmen struggled on a slow pitch, the ball gripping and turning. It was the kind of track where the services of KL Rahul were needed more than any other batsman, yet LSG was left unfortunate with his hamstring injury. RCB eventually won the game by 18 runs Despite posting a total of 126 for nine.
But the talk of the match was far away from the game. An episode with Naveen-ul-Haq stole the script after Virat Kohli’s spat with Amit Mishra which later turned into an uncomfortable scene even after the match was over.
The row started towards the end of Lucknow’s innings, in the 17th over, when Kohli was seen having a long and heated conversation with the on-field umpires, who were trying to pacify the RCB star. An over later, the full footage was played by the broadcasters where Kohli said something which led to a reaction from Naveen as he pointed towards him. Kohli retaliated verbally and also showed his shoe before pointing towards Naveen. It was not clear what Kohli was trying to say, but a player of his stature pointing to his shoes and then pointing his finger at a much smaller opponent did not make for a good picture.
Umpires came to intervene. Later, Kohli was seen having a brief exchange with Mishra as well as the umpire standing in the middle to stop the fight.

After the match was over, as the players lined up to shake hands, Kohli and Naveen shook hands too but once again the conversation lasted for a while. Kohli didn’t pay attention to it as he went ahead to shake hands with the next player, but immediately turned back as Naveen kept bowling a mouthful. And before things could get any more heated between the two, Glenn Maxwell stepped in and separated the two.
